Automobiles, electrical vehicles, and hybrid vehicles increasingly use embedded techniques https://lifestyll.net/what-are-exciting-hobbies-for-tech-enthusiasts/ to maximise effectivity and cut back air pollution. Other automotive security systems using embedded techniques embrace anti-lock braking system (ABS), digital stability control (ESC/ESP), traction control (TCS) and automatic four-wheel drive. One of the primary recognizably fashionable embedded systems was the Apollo Guidance Computer,[citation needed] developed ca. At the project’s inception, the Apollo guidance pc was thought of the riskiest item within the Apollo project because it employed the then newly developed monolithic integrated circuits to scale back the pc’s measurement and weight. Explore the position of embedded systems and embedded techniques engineers with the next article. Consumer merchandise such as washing machines, video game consoles and printers use embedded methods to control tasks and set off actions.
For instance, there are electronic organizers with a single chip that contains the CPU, the various recollections, and the drivers for keyboard and show. Traditionally, no much less than till the late Nineties, embedded systems have been regarded as synonymous with real-time control techniques. Real-time control methods are computer-based methods used to control bodily processes such because the pressure of a nozzle, the rudder of a ship, or the temperature of a radiator. In these control methods, an embedded computer usually is used to manage the alerts to an actuator that controls the phenomenon to be controlled. For a control system to work, it’s crucial that the embedded laptop produces alerts to regulate the actuator with exact timing.
Processors & ASICs process the data measured by the sensor to evaluate the output.
Real-time methods are pc systems which are designed to reply to an event or request from an exterior environment within a strictly defined time also called a deadline. An necessary defining characteristic of these techniques is that they’re predictable and deterministic. Real-time embedded methods combine options from each real-time systems and embedded techniques, shortly delivering highly dependable responses to some external enter. This article explores the position of embedded systems and embedded systems engineers. Despite the increased value in hardware, this kind of embedded system is increasing in reputation, particularly on the more highly effective embedded gadgets similar to wi-fi routers and GPS navigation techniques.
The energy provide unit can both be reside (such as from a wall adapter) or battery-powered. Some embedded methods use an impartial power provide, while others leverage the identical source because the bigger expertise being powered. The energy supply part is an electrical unit liable for powering up the electrical load of the embedded system. While a 5V energy provide is mostly required, the vary can go from 1.8V to 3.3V, relying on the applying. Embedded techniques consist of a processor, memory, and input/output items and have a specific perform inside a larger system. Real-time operating techniques depend on complex algorithms, and the very complexity of those algorithms makes it troublesome to edit them.
Electronic circuits made using a PCB are cheaper and operationally efficient than wire wrap or point-to-point configurations. Timers are used in functions requiring the creation of a delay earlier than the execution of a particular perform by the embedded system. On the opposite hand, counters are used in functions where the variety of times a specific occasion takes place must be tracked.
The user interface is displayed in an online browser on a PC related to the gadget. In the case of a Raspberry PI system on a chip, an SD card acts as the system’s hard drive and incorporates the code that runs on the system. The embedded OS makes the gadget’s hardware — corresponding to USB and HDMI ports — accessible to the application operating on top of the OS. Actuators play an important position in embedded methods the place there is a have to work together with the physical world. They allow the system to manage and manipulate various mechanisms, devices, or methods.
Although much of the hardware-software integration ache may be eliminated with good specifications and early supply of prototype hardware, much of it can’t. One of the truths of software growth is that reengineering is a needed consequence of codevelopment. Even though all methods could additionally be modeled as exhausting real-time methods, in precise reality, most are not. If the response is sometimes delayed and even a complete input event is missed, most methods will continue to perform properly.
It is mainly used for energy storage and release because the circuit requires. While capacitors are available in numerous forms, most characteristic two electrical conductors separated utilizing a dielectric material. Capacitors are used for various purposes, together with smoothing, bypassing, and filtering electrical indicators. To guarantee seamless system operations, a easy and efficient power supply is a should.
In different words, their main perform is to offer outcomes immediately. Memory management refers to all methods used to store code and data in reminiscence, hold observe of their usage, and reclaim memory house when possible. At a low degree this means a mapping between the physical chips and a logical handle area by way of a memory map.
The expected progress is partially as a outcome of continued funding in synthetic intelligence (AI), cellular computing and the necessity for chips designed for high-level processing. Understanding embedded methods is crucial for designing hardware-software interfaces. System design performs a vital position in creating efficient embedded systems.